Digambar lashes out at govt over petrol at Rs 100

MARGAO 

As the price of petrol per litre touched Rs 100, Leader of the Opposition Digmabar Kamat has said the people of Goa will teach the government a lesson.

He said the Congress Party is committed to bring back a people-friendly government in Goa. The welfare of Goans is our priority, he added.

“As petrol price has touched Rs100 per litre in Goa, most insensitive, irresponsible and failed BJP  Governments at Centre and State touch their 100 sins. People of Goa will teach them a lesson. Congress Party is committed to bring back a people-friendly government in Goa,” he added.
